Manchester City to battle Manchester United for Leicester City star Caglar Soyuncu

According to Posta (h/t Turkish Football), Manchester City are set to challenge Manchester United for the signing of Leicester City star Caglar Soyuncu.

The 25-year-old is one of the best young defenders in the game and is steadily cementing himself as one of the best in his position in the Premier League. Having joined the club in 2018, he has stepped in well since Harry Maguire’s departure and has developed into a dependable player.

City now join the likes of Barcelona and Real Madrid in the race to land the player. The Foxes are demanding €60m for` the player and could be open to business should a bid meet that.

Manchester United have already identified Leicester City star Caglar Soyuncu as an alternative for Raphael Varane.

Any move for Soyuncu will however not be easy. Leicester are difficult to negotiate with and usually dig in their heels regarding their top players. United will be familiar with it after being forced to pay a world-record fee to land Maguire in 2019.

While it may not quite be the same amount for Soyuncu, it is difficult to see the Foxes lower their stand. It is no secret that United need a defender and it remains to be seen who we will go for.

Soyuncu still has another two years remaining on his Leicester and has adapted to Premier League football and has settled well into life in England. His desire to stay in England could tip the scales in City’s favour.

A pacy player, Soyuncu will add much-needed speed to Ole Gunnar Solskjaer’s rearguard. His physicality is also an added bonus and will serve us well against the more robust opponents. Soyuncu and Harry Maguire played together three times for Leicester. Whether they will get a chance to reignite their partnership remains to be seen.

Alongside Jamie Vardy, Soyuncu was one of two Foxes stars to be nominated for the 2019/20 PFA Team of the Year. While he did have a rather eventful 2020/21 season and Euros, it does not take away the fact that he is a very talented player.
